A voltage monitor relay is in the circuit for one reason. It monitors the incoming voltage to the equipment that it is protecting usually on three phase control panels.The relay monitors the three incoming line voltages and in some relays the voltage to ground (wye connection). If the circuit the relay is protecting looses one of the voltage legs, the circuit will shut down until the problem is rectified. This usually happens if a fuse blows in one of the three phase voltage legs.It also monitors the level of voltage to the circuit. If the voltage drops due to a malfunction in the utility lines the relay will trip and take the protected circuit off line. The voltages can be set to trip at any under or over voltage usually by set point controls on the front of the voltage monitoring relay.

These relay sense the Negative Sequence Voltage components of system supply & offers protection against Phase Failure, Phase Sequence Reversal with Under/Over Voltage conditions which are dangerous to motor winding and cause motor burnouts.
under voltage relay is used to protect the electrical equipment from the low voltage below the rated voltage till 80% of the network potential. u/v relay is used to give a signal to emergency generator to start whenever the system voltage drops below (80%). U/V relay number is (27) which is available in most electrical circuits to protect the following circuits by insulating them whenever the low voltage occurs: LV/MV switch boards. Motor feeders Generator Circuits Transformer circuits u/v relay is considered to be one of the main protective relays in electrical design.
